Quick Cottage Cheese Pastry with Raspberries and Almonds (Pastry for Greedy Neighbors)
A pastry for greedy neighbors with the addition of fresh raspberries and almond flakes. The preparation is incredibly simple, and the pastry is very juicy and so delicious that one piece will definitely not be enough. Keep in mind that the dessert must cool well before serving.
Details
- Preparation Time: 15 minutes
- Cooking Time: 40 minutes
- Difficulty: 1
- Spiciness: 0
- Number of Servings: 8

Steps
-
If necessary, quickly rinse the raspberries under running water and drain them on paper towels.
-
Preheat the oven to 170 degrees Celsius. Grease a round baking dish (23 cm in diameter) with butter and optionally sprinkle it with bread or biscuit crumbs.
-
In a bowl, beat 2 eggs and add half of the sugar. Using an electric mixer, beat them into a light, pale yellow cream, into which first mix the oil, then the flour mixed with baking powder.
-
Pour the batter into the prepared baking dish and spread it evenly with a spatula. Sprinkle the raspberries over the batter.
-
In a bowl, add the cottage cheese, yogurt, egg, the remaining sugar, lemon zest, and vanilla pudding powder. Mix the ingredients well with an electric mixer to obtain a uniform mass, which is then spooned onto the batter in the baking dish. The cottage cheese mixture will mostly sink, and the batter will rise. Smooth the cottage cheese mixture on top, then sprinkle it with almond flakes. Place the baking dish in the preheated oven for 40 minutes. For the last 5 minutes of baking, increase the temperature to 200 degrees Celsius so that the pastry and almonds bake to a nice golden brown.
-
Let the pastry cool well before serving. Once cooled, sprinkle with powdered sugar, cut into pieces, and serve.

Advice
The pastry can also be baked in a smaller rectangular or square baking dish. In the case of a larger baking dish, double the ingredients.
